Add 10/14 and 45/42
1st number: 10/14, 2nd number: 1 3/42
10/14 + 45/42 is 25/14.
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 14 and 42 is 42
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 42 - For the 1st fraction, since 14 × 3 = 42,
10/14 = 10 × 3/14 × 3 = 30/42 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 42 × 1 = 42,
45/42 = 45 × 1/42 × 1 = 45/42 - Add the two like fractions:
30/42 + 45/42 = 30 + 45/42 = 75/42 - 75/42 simplified gives 25/14
- So, 10/14 + 45/42 = 25/14
